    Can you alter the thickness of a drywall board with a rasp?

    When it comes to home improvement projects or construction work, drywall is commonly used as a covering material for walls and ceilings. However, there may be instances where you need to adjust the thickness of a drywall board to fit a particular space or create a specific design. In such cases, one may wonder if it is possible to alter the thickness of a drywall board using a rasp, a handy tool used for shaping and smoothing various materials. This article explores whether using a rasp is suitable for altering the thickness of a drywall board.

    Understanding Drywall:

    Before delving into the possibility of altering the thickness of a drywall board with a rasp, it is crucial to understand what drywall is composed of and how it is typically used. Drywall, also known as plasterboard or gypsum board, consists of a core of gypsum sandwiched between two layers of paper. It is known for its easy installation, flexibility, and fire-resistant properties, making it a popular choice for interior walls and ceilings in residential and commercial construction.

    The Role of Rasp:

    A rasp is a handheld shaping tool with a roughened surface made up of small, sharp teeth. It is commonly used to remove excess material, shape edges, or create curves on various surfaces. When it comes to drywall, the primary purpose of a rasp is to smoothen rough edges or irregularities that may occur during installation. However, it is not typically intended for significant alterations to the thickness of the drywall board.

    Limitations of Using a Rasp on Drywall:

    1. Suitable for Minor Adjustments: While a rasp can be effective in minor adjustments, such as creating a beveled edge or tapering the board at the ends, it is not recommended for substantial thickness alterations. Drywall is manufactured with a specific thickness to ensure stability and proper installation. Modifying the thickness excessively can compromise the structural integrity of the drywall.
    2. Risk of Damaging the Core: Drywall boards consist of a gypsum core encapsulated in paper. When using a rasp, there is a risk of damaging or weakening the gypsum core, leading to potential issues with the board’s overall strength and durability. Drywall is designed to provide an even surface, so altering its thickness may result in an uneven and unstable installation.
    3. Compromised Aesthetics: Additionally, modifying the thickness of a drywall board with a rasp may affect the visual appeal of the finished product. A rasp can leave uneven surfaces or cause a rippled effect, making it challenging to achieve a smooth and seamless appearance once the drywall is finished and painted.

    Alternative Solutions:

    1. Cutting Techniques: Instead of relying solely on a rasp, it is advisable to explore alternative methods to achieve the desired thickness. One such approach is to use specialized cutting tools like a utility knife, jab saw, or rotary tool with a drywall cutting bit. These tools allow for more precise and controlled cuts, ensuring a clean edge without compromising the core integrity.
    2. Layering or Replacing Boards: Another solution is to use multiple layers of drywall to achieve a specific thickness. Instead of altering a single board, you can stack two or more boards of standard thickness to create the desired depth. Alternatively, if a precise thickness is crucial, it may be necessary to replace the existing drywall with one of the desired thickness.

    While a rasp is a versatile tool for shaping and smoothing materials, it is not the most suitable option for significantly altering the thickness of a drywall board. Drywall is carefully designed to provide stability and evenness, making any drastic changes or reductions to its thickness potentially compromise its structural integrity. It is essential to rely on proper cutting techniques or explore alternative options to achieve the desired depth when working with drywall.
